What is High-Quality Copy Paper?
Top quality copy A4 Paper Supplier is particularly designed to provide exceptional print performance. It normally features a smooth surface area, consistent weight, and brightness that boosts the clearness and vibrancy of printed text and images. The primary specs you will experience include:
SpecificationDescriptionWeightGenerally ranges from 20 lb to 32 lb; heavier paper is often more resilient.BrightnessDetermined on a scale from 1 to 100, greater worths suggest whiter paper that takes in less ink.OpacityDescribes the paper's ability to avoid ink from showing through; higher opacity is preferable.CompleteCan be smooth, textured, matte, or glossy-- each supplying different visual results.
Understanding these requirements can assist customers separate in between various kinds of copy paper and make an educated choice based upon their specific requirements.
Kinds Of High-Quality Copy Paper
Top quality copy paper can be found in different types, each created for particular uses. Below are some common types of copy paper:

Standard Copy Paper:
Weight: 20 pound Brightness: 92-98Usage: Ideal for daily printing of documents and text.
Premium Copy Paper:
Weight: 24 lb Brightness: 96-100 Use: Great for discussions and professional files due to its thicker feel and brightness.
Image Paper:
Weight: Varies (generally from 20 lb up to 40 lb) Brightness: 100 Use: Designed specifically for printing pictures, with a high gloss or satin surface that boosts colors.
Letterhead Paper:
Weight: 24 lb or higher Brightness: 96-100 Use: Used for official documents, offering an expert look.
Colored Copy Paper:

1. What weight copy paper is best for home use?
A 20 pound A4 Paper Special is usually sufficient for everyday printing requires at home, while 24 lb paper is much better for documents where presentation is very important.
2. Can I utilize high-quality paper in all printers?
Normally, yes. Nevertheless, inspect your printer's specs to make sure compatibility, particularly with thicker or glossy papers.
3. Is there a difference in expense in between standard and exceptional paper?
Yes, superior papers tend to be more costly due to their higher quality and better performance, however they also yield much better results, particularly for important files.
4. How frequently should I alter the kind of A4 Paper Discounts I usage?
Depending on your needs-- if you only print fundamental files, basic paper is great. Change to premium for crucial or expert products.
5. Can I utilize top quality paper for double-sided printing?
Yes, but ensure the paper is thick enough to prevent bleed-through. Choose paper with a greater opacity score for the finest results.
